The Army of Occupation of Germany Medal was established by the act of November 21, 1941, (55 Stat. 781). It is awarded for service in Germany or Austria-Hungary between November 12, 1918 and July 11, 1923. The Women’s Army Corps Service Medal was established by Executive Order 9365, announced in WD Bulletin 17, 1943. It is awarded for service in each the Women’s Army Auxiliary Corps between July 10, 1942 and August 31, 1943 and the Women’s Army Corps between September 1, 1943 and September 2, 1945. Who is the most adorned soldier of all time?

Audie Murphy (1924–1971) was probably the most embellished soldier in US history, successful 24 medals from the Congressional Medal of Honor down. His exploits have been the subject of To Hell and Back (USA, 1956), during which he starred as himself.

On November 9, 1921, the Unknown lay in state in the us About 90,000 visitors paid their respects during the public visiting period on November 10, 1921. In October 1921, four bodies of unidentified U.S. military personnel were exhumed from totally different American army cemeteries in France. On October 23, 1921, the 4 caskets arrived at the city hall of Châlons-sur-Marne (now known as Châlons-en-Champagne), France. During World War I, U.S. service members obtained aluminum identification discs, the precursors to “dog tags,” to assist the process of identifying remains.

Kennedy, who served within the Navy during World War II, injured his again when a Japanese destroyer collided with his patrol torpedo boat near the Solomon Islands. As his boat sank, Kennedy refused to let his injury cease him from towing a badly burned crew member to security. Kennedy swam with the man’s life jacket strap clenched between his teeth for 3 miles earlier than reaching an island and bringing the person safely to shore.

Established in 1988 to commemorate the bicentennial of the united states Constitution, the Liberty Medal honors men and women of courage and conviction who try to safe the blessings of liberty to individuals across the globe. The medal was first administered by the National Constitution Center in 2006 when Presidents George H.W. Bush and Bill Clinton have been acknowledged for his or her bipartisan humanitarian efforts on behalf of victims of pure disasters in Southeast Asia and the Gulf Coast. The Medal’s roster of recipients includes many of the men, ladies, and organizations that have formed and guided the world via the past three many years, together with Nelson Mandela, Sandra Day O’Connor, Kofi Annan, Malala Yousafzai, and Colin Powell.

The neoclassical, white marble sarcophagus stands atop a hill overlooking Washington, D.C. Since 1921, it has provided a final resting place for one of America’s unidentified World War I service members, and Unknowns from later wars have been added in 1958 and 1984. The Tomb has also served as a spot of mourning and a web site for reflection on army service.

The lesser degree than that required for the award of the LM, should however have been meritorious and achieved with distinction. Criteria for members of Armed Forces of the United States. The performance will need to have been corresponding to to benefit recognition of key people for service rendered in a clearly distinctive method. Performance of duties normal to the grade, department, specialty, or assignment, and experience of a person is not an sufficient foundation for this award. The award of a decoration in recognition of a single act of heroism or meritorious achievement doesn’t preclude an award for meritorious service on the termination of an assignment. Recommendations for award of a ornament for meritorious service won’t discuss with acts of heroism or meritorious achievements, which have been previously recognized by award or ornament.
